Deepfake Drill

Category: Security  ·  Sub-category: security-misc  ·  Last updated:
Run a tabletop drill of a voice-clone or deepfake fraud attempt — the 'CEO needs this wire today' call — against your actual approval process, before a real attacker does, then debrief the tells and fix the process gap. Use when someone asks to train the team on deepfake fraud, test wire-transfer controls, run a social-engineering tabletop, or 'could we get CEO-frauded?'. Produces a drill scenario pack, a facilitator script, a tells checklist, and the process fixes the drill exposed. Defensive training only.

From the source SKILL.md

The finance teams that lose seven figures to a cloned voice all describe the same call afterwards: it sounded exactly like him, he knew the deal names, he was stressed, it was 4:55pm on a Friday. Voice cloning needs seconds of audio now; the defense isn't detecting the fake — assume you can't — it's a process that holds even when the voice is perfect. This skill drills that process as a tabletop exercise: realistic pressure, your actual approval chain, and a debrief that fixes the gap the drill finds.
